Description
This source is helpful as it provides evidence that the economy was going through various changes and this source in particular, discusses about the Mercantile System. This economic theory and practice was dominant in modernized parts of Europe during the 16th to the 18th century, that promoted governmental regulation of a nation's economy for the purpose of augmenting state power at the expense of rival national powers.
